Any kitchen … smallest 5th wheel 2021Web23 de set. de 2024 · Designing a c ommercial kitchen: standard dimensions. The minimum size of a kitchen with accommodation up to 50 seats must be, at least, 20 square meters including the washing area. For greater receptivity, 0.5 square meters per seat are calculated.
